@react_js

Страница 3927 из 5115
Roman
11.05.2018
14:48:47
варик есть выделить critical, а app вставить с link="preload"

шо ж ты туда напихал на 1 мб
вопрос не к месту )

Дмитрий
11.05.2018
15:37:27
Можно ещё бабель плагин для sc добавить, будет ещё лучше)

Google
Alexey
11.05.2018
15:45:06


Тимофей
11.05.2018
15:50:48
Ref неправильный написано же)

Alexey
11.05.2018
15:51:13
У меня реф упомине тут не используется, вот в чем ещё загвоздка

Тимофей
11.05.2018
15:52:48
Stepan
11.05.2018
15:52:58
точно that?

Alexey
11.05.2018
15:53:37
Скинь в gist код целиком, ничего не понятно
https://gist.github.com/salfetkin/177cb5c2d0e0e9f03dd3cc5d887ab75a

Тимофей
11.05.2018
15:55:30
https://gist.github.com/salfetkin/177cb5c2d0e0e9f03dd3cc5d887ab75a
И в коде компонентов тоже нет рефа? Просто в сообщении об ошибке может быть ошибка в строке

https://gist.github.com/salfetkin/177cb5c2d0e0e9f03dd3cc5d887ab75a
Ну и that не нужен если у тебя там стрелка, и лучше в componentDidMount асинхрон вызывать

Max
11.05.2018
16:09:08
https://gist.github.com/salfetkin/177cb5c2d0e0e9f03dd3cc5d887ab75a
Как то так должно быть: https://codesandbox.io/s/yqljr49xjx

Artyom
11.05.2018
16:12:21
that, rly?

Alexey
11.05.2018
16:14:08
Всем спасибо большое

that, rly?
Ты иначе биндишь контекст?

Artyom
11.05.2018
16:14:28
thAt

Google
Artyom
11.05.2018
16:14:37
th ->A<- t

Alexey
11.05.2018
16:15:07


th ->A<- t
Я выделил на скрине

Artyom
11.05.2018
16:16:42
Alexey
11.05.2018
16:17:40
стрелочные ф-и
в getHomeContent - можно просто использовать стрелку и писать через обычный this?

Artyom
11.05.2018
16:17:55
да

Max
11.05.2018
16:19:16
в getHomeContent - можно просто использовать стрелку и писать через обычный this?
Я тебе выше скинул плейграунд. Там не только это исправлено

Максим
11.05.2018
16:20:00
getCurrentUser({ accessToken }).then(({ data }) => if (data.code === 4000) this.setState(...) .catch()

Artyom
11.05.2018
16:22:48
Чет не понял

Max
11.05.2018
16:23:39
Чет не понял
Там вызывается Preact'овский h(), который в случае чего без вопросов создаст 'script' А tagName берется из DOM

Max
11.05.2018
16:24:18
tagName = <img src="javascript:alert('XSS: src attribute')"/> ?

Artyom
11.05.2018
16:24:19
Там вызывается Preact'овский h(), который в случае чего без вопросов создаст 'script' А tagName берется из DOM
Во первых, откуда это ясно из скрина, что вы тегнейм из дома берете

Max
11.05.2018
16:24:33
Зачем tagName берется из DOM, я еще сам не разобрался

Взял два выходных на свою голову

Artyom
11.05.2018
16:25:25
path в дом не смотрит, это просто параметр для матчинка

Max
11.05.2018
16:25:59
А CSP у вас есть?

Max
11.05.2018
16:26:23
А CSP у вас есть?
Да какой там

У нас на безопасность начальство клало все, что можно

Google
Artyom
11.05.2018
16:27:12
Я все еще не вижу проблемы

Cenator
11.05.2018
16:28:45
Можно ещё бабель плагин для sc добавить, будет ещё лучше)
Он разве что-то делает в сторону оптимизации?

Max
11.05.2018
16:28:55
path в дом не смотрит, это просто параметр для матчинка
А при чем здесь path? У Route есть свой парсер внутри

Artyom
11.05.2018
16:29:04
И?

Max
11.05.2018
16:29:35
А то, что меня tagName больше смущвет, если он берется не известно от куда

Artyom
11.05.2018
16:29:45
Это странно, да

Max
11.05.2018
16:31:13
Хотя по идее он должен быть всегда строкой

Cenator
11.05.2018
16:31:28
Он разве что-то делает в сторону оптимизации?
Я слышал только про бабел плагин полишед, который предварительно вычисляет все что можно

Дмитрий
11.05.2018
16:31:38
Он разве что-то делает в сторону оптимизации?
Да, конечно. Минифицирует цсс и оптимизирует template literals

Alexander
11.05.2018
17:18:03
В чём отличие lodash от immutablejs?

Andrey
11.05.2018
17:19:13
В чём отличие lodash от immutablejs?
Разница примерно как между помидором и тополем.

Vlad
11.05.2018
17:19:33
Разница примерно как между помидором и тополем.
Лучше написать, пожалуй, невозможно??

Сергей
11.05.2018
17:19:53
Друзья, поясните пожалуйста. Форма может получать, менять и сохранять своё состояние? Должна ли она это мочь.

Сергей
11.05.2018
17:21:11
@sergeysova в соседнем канале сказал, что форма не должна знать, что она делает.

Vladislav
11.05.2018
17:21:32
вопрос был про может

Andrey
11.05.2018
17:21:35
В идеале форме это не нужно. Потому что это тупо отображение.

Google
Andrey
11.05.2018
17:22:19
Но если ты хочешь, то пожалуйста.

Admin
ERROR: S client not available

Сергей
11.05.2018
17:23:34
Я не хочу хранить состояние формы в родительском компоненте

Andrey
11.05.2018
17:24:18
Хочешь - храни. Не хочешь - не надо.

Реакт - это тот удивительный мир, где тебе не мешают выстрелить в ногу.

Vlad
11.05.2018
17:27:15
Реакт - это тот удивительный мир, где тебе не мешают выстрелить в ногу.
Так-то, судя по тому что я видел, в голову себе стрелять тоже можно

Сергей
11.05.2018
17:28:23
У меня заранее неизвестное количество форм на странице, сложно обновлять состояние списка.

Pavel
11.05.2018
17:33:02
А почему запрос в willmount запрос ?

Сергей
11.05.2018
17:37:04
Чем плох willmount?

Nikita
11.05.2018
17:37:49
Чем плох willmount?
А так если ты вызываешь setState до рендера, перерендера не происходит

Сергей
11.05.2018
17:43:03
Спасибо, понятно.

Pavel
11.05.2018
17:43:14
А так если ты вызываешь setState до рендера, перерендера не происходит
Да можно поймать ошибку, пока компонента нет в доме

Nikita
11.05.2018
17:47:26
Друзья, поясните пожалуйста. Форма может получать, менять и сохранять своё состояние? Должна ли она это мочь.
А на счёт этого вопроса, если у тебя атомик дизайн, то нет, это слишком большие полномочия для нее, а так форма с состоянием это нормально

Сергей
11.05.2018
17:49:47
Форму в Атомарном дизайне вообще непонятно как хранить, ей получается надо данные через свойства прокидывать?

И вешать коллбек на сабмит

Google
Сергей
11.05.2018
17:51:53
Nikita
11.05.2018
17:54:26
Обычный набор HTML input-ов
А вот в атомик это атомы

Default
11.05.2018
17:59:29
Хоспаде, любая самостоятельная сущность с обвязкой это организм

То есть инпуты - атомы, инпуты с лейблами или группы радиокнопок - молекулы, а форма целиком - организм

М
11.05.2018
18:00:35
И зачем это нужно?

Достаточно системно подходить к дизайну и структуре, а не обмазываться терминами из других областей имхо

М
11.05.2018
18:01:55
Структура - структурирует ?

Страница 3927 из 5115